Georgia to Montana Car Shipping Rates

You can count on auto-transport-shipping.com to be upfront about your Georgia to Montana auto shipping rates. We want to make sure you have all the information you need to receive the most accurate quotes from our expert auto shipping partners. We want to make sure our partners can meet your requirements while giving you the most cost-effective shipping service. The cost can differ depending on the body type of your vehicle and accessories. Larger trucks and SUV’s, extended bumpers, oversized tires, lift kits, etc. increase the cost of shipping. Our auto shipping experts can ship non-operable vehicles that are not drivable, non-steering or non-braking. Keep in mind, it is difficult to move these vehicles and the cost may be higher. When it comes to pick up and drop off, terminal to terminal will cost less than door to door pick-up and delivery. If our expert drivers can pick up and/or drop off multiple vehicles in one location it saves time and fuel cost and becomes more cost effective for you. We want you to be able to stay within your budget, you need to know that open transport is less expensive than enclosed transport. Open trailers have between seven to thirteen slots for vehicles. Enclosed trailers generally only have one to three slots. We want to make your planning less stressful, please know that more vehicles get shipped in the summertime than any other time of the year. Due to the increase of snowbird transports, seasonal fluctuation can increase the cost.

Georgia to Montana Preparing For Shipping

We want to make it easy for you to prepare for your Georgia to Montana auto shipping delivery. We have put together the information you need to know when choosing a drop off location. If it is possible, choose a location that is accessible for an 18-wheeler semi-trailer. Please be aware of the roads around your drop off location. Dead end streets, narrow streets, one-way streets, road construction, and narrow cul-de-sacs can make it difficult for your auto shipping driver to maneuver their truck. They need to be able to turn around if necessary. Keep in mind that low overpasses, narrow and/or weight-restricted bridges, county roads, and railroad tracks can force your driver to find a new route and could cause delays. We want to make sure there is no possibility that your vehicle can incur damage. Try to stay away from streets with low hanging branches or low hanging cables. There are many things that can delay your auto shipping delivery, the weather is one of them. It may be difficult for your driver to notify you of the conditions immediately. Georgia to Montana Preparing Vehicle

It is important for you to be prepared for yourGeorgia to Montana auto shipping. If you follow the guide that We have prepared, you will be ready when your auto shipping carrier arrives. Our shipping partners need your car washed so that all dings, scratches, and dents are visible. Dirt and dust can hide a lot. Clean the inside of your vehicle including the trunk and remove all valuables from the vehicle. Do all general maintenance before the pick-up date. Check and top off all fluids, confirm tires are inflated properly and that your vehicles’ battery is fully charged. Please make sure there are no leaks. Do not fill your gas tank prior to pick up. If you have accessories that are detachable please remove this includes antennas. Disable your alarm so that it does not activate while your vehicle is in transit. We don’t want your battery to drain. Write down and hand your driver a copy of any mechanical issues and special requirements needed to drive your vehicle on and off the truck. Also, record your mileage and retain that in your records. Following this guide will help to ensure your vehicle is delivered in the same condition our trusted auto shipping partners received it in.

Georgia to Montana Preventing/Resolving Issues

Follow the guideline below to prevent and/or resolve any issues that may occur with your Georgia to Montana auto shipping. It is very important to complete the Bill of Lading (BOL) accurately and completely. If possible, schedule pick-up/drop off during the day. This will make it easier to complete the BOL accurately. If your only choice is to schedule your pick-up/drop off at night, please choose a well-lit location. This will make it easier to examine your vehicle. At the time of pick-up, you or your designated representative along with the driver will complete the BOL. Together you will document any pre-existing damage your vehicle has at the time of pick-up. Including but not limited to, broken windshields, dents, scratches, broken mirrors, etc. It is critical the BOL is accurately completed to protect both you and the driver. You or your designated representative will want to take photos and send them to the auto shipping carrier at the time of pick-up. The driver may do the same if there is any pre-existing damage to your vehicle. When your vehicle is delivered, you or your designated representative will examine your vehicle thoroughly looking for any damage that may have occurred during transport. If you have any discrepancies, please note on the BOL and take photos of the damage. To resolve all issues, contact the auto shipping partner immediately and send them all documentation including photos. By documenting and taking photos before and after shipping your vehicle it will prevent and/or make it easier to resolve any issues that could occur.
